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
64 254499312 87936700 2566
404540204 893561 32
404540204 893561 32
000 11397 974
All about undefined
Interested in learning more?
404540204 893561 32
000 11397 974
See more
041 42544821
4246 2742 98882 389188
See more
20 59 42
325993 251394674 39983 247151017
See more